CHA Consulting, Inc. is currently seeking an Electric Distribution Engineer III to join our Power & Manufacturing – Electric Distribution Team at our Reading, PA or Fort Washington, PA office. What You'll Do: CHA’s distribution design engineers have the deep experience and skillset to plan, design, and permit sustainable electric distribution infrastructure and all types of utility distribution systems. To realize the dependable, cost-effective interconnection of overhead and underground assets, we visualize, analyze and optimize how the system functions with itself and outside systems, and improve energy delivery and grid resilience. The Electric Distribution Engineer III conducts the design development, implementation, and technical analysis of various systems to implement new products, or changes to an existing scheme, to suit individual client needs. At CHA, the professional in this role works on multiple projects in a timely and cost-effective manner to meet client, contractual and company requirements. The Electric Distribution Engineer III monitors progress and performance against the project plan and acts immediately to resolve operational problems and minimize delays, as well as recognizes technical discrepancies in analytical results, and makes appropriate corrections. This individual identifies, develops, and gathers technical resources necessary to complete assignments. Additionally, the Electric Distribution Engineer III completes field assignments when appropriate.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Engineering is required
  • Engineer-in-Training (EIT) certification required
  • Minimum of 3 years of related engineering experience is required
  • Demonstrates a strong working knowledge of the respective engineering field as well as proven ability to practically apply it in a professional environment
  • Proficient in engineering, computational, and modeling software (PLS-CADD, Revit, AutoCAD, MicroStation, etc.)
  • Understands QA/QC procedures
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ills with the ability to adapt communication style to suit various audiences
  • Desire to work in a collaborative team environment with the willingness to assist more senior staff
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office software required

Nice To Haves

  • Professional Engineer (PE) license is preferred
  • Participation in a professional engineering society/organization is preferred
